MOTOR CYCLING.
NAPIER CLUB’S MEETING. Few sports hold the amount of excitement that motor cycling do. so a big crowd is certain to be making towards the Napier ,Mater Racing Club’s meeting at the Napier Park racecourse on Monday. Remember, the class of the entrants who w>u ae competing no one need fear a disappointing outing. Perey Coleman is known throughout New Zealand as a daredevil rider; Arnett, of Napier, is also a top-notcher, w?,ile Managh. Mcßeady, Harker and others should make speedy times. It will be hard to find a better way of spending the holidav than bv making for the course on Monday.
